Как правильно настроить протокол Spanning Tree Protocol (STP) на оборудовании Cisco — подробное руководство

STP (Spanning Tree Protocol) является протоколом, разработанным компанией Cisco, который позволяет создавать избыточные пути в сетях Ethernet. Он предотвращает циклы в сети, которые могут привести к петлям и непредсказуемому поведению сетевого трафика. STP обеспечивает автоматическую блокировку одного из путей, чтобы избежать возникновения циклов и обеспечить надежность сети.

Настройка STP на устройствах Cisco может показаться сложной задачей. Однако, следуя нескольким простым шагам, вы сможете легко настроить STP на своих устройствах Cisco. В этом руководстве мы рассмотрим основные шаги по настройке STP на коммутаторах Cisco и предоставим полезные советы для улучшения производительности и надежности вашей сети.

Прежде чем начать настройку STP на устройствах Cisco, вам необходимо правильно понять его концепцию. STP работает на уровне канального доступа в модели OSI и использует алгоритм протокола STP для определения какие порты следует блокировать, чтобы предотвратить возникновение циклов в сети. Это достигается выбором корневого моста, определением портов корневого моста и блокированием остальных портов.

Описание протокола STP

STP работает путем определения логической топологии сети и блокирования одного или нескольких портов на коммутаторах, чтобы предотвратить возникновение петель. Коммутаторы, работающие по протоколу STP, обмениваются информацией о своих соединениях и рассчитывают оптимальный путь для передачи трафика.

Протокол STP определяет один из коммутаторов в сети в качестве корневого моста (root bridge), который является центральным узлом для определения путей передачи данных. Остальные коммутаторы становятся нижестоящими мостами (secondary bridges) и выбирают лучший путь для отправки трафика к корневому мосту.

Основной алгоритм протокола STP состоит из нескольких шагов:

  1. Выбор корневого моста: коммутаторы выбирают корневой мост с самым низким значением Bridge ID (идентификатор моста).
  2. Выбор корневого порта: каждый коммутатор выбирает лучший путь до корневого моста и отключает все остальные порты, чтобы предотвратить возникновение петель.
  3. Выбор нижестоящего порта: каждый коммутатор выбирает порт с наименьшей стоимостью, чтобы достичь корневого моста. Остальные порты на коммутаторе блокируются.
  4. Пересчет путей: STP постоянно пересчитывает пути передачи данных, чтобы адаптироваться к изменениям в сети.

Протокол STP является основой для других протоколов, таких как Rapid Spanning Tree Protocol (RSTP) и Multiple Spanning Tree Protocol (MSTP), которые обеспечивают более быструю конвергенцию и поддерживают работу с несколькими VLAN.

Преимущества STPНедостатки STP
  • Предотвращение петель и дублирования трафика
  • Автоматическое переключение на резервные пути в случае сбоев
  • Поддержка изоляции VLAN
  • Простота настройки и использования
  • Возможна низкая производительность на больших сетях
  • Медленная сходимость в случае изменений в сети
  • Требуется дополнительная конфигурация для работы с VLAN

В целом, протокол STP является важным инструментом для обеспечения надежности и безопасности сети Ethernet. Он позволяет оптимизировать использование ресурсов и предотвращать возникновение нежелательных петель в сети.

Функции протокола STP

Протокол связующего дерева (STP) выполняет ряд важных функций, чтобы обеспечить безопасность и эффективность работы сети:

1Избыточность и отказоустойчивостьSTP предотвращает формирование петель в сети и обеспечивает отказоустойчивость. Путем определения активного пути и блокирования портов на других путях, протокол позволяет избежать возможности появления петель данных.
2Оптимальный выбор портаSTP выбирает наилучший путь для передачи данных при подключении нескольких коммутаторов в сеть. Он определяет стоимость каждого пути и выбирает наикратчайший путь для пересылки данных.
3Автоматическое восстановление после сбояЕсли в сети происходит сбой, STP автоматически перестраивает связующее дерево и восстанавливает работу сети после восстановления связи.
4Стабильность и целостность сетиSTP позволяет поддерживать стабильность и целостность сети, обнаруживая циклические пути и блокируя их, чтобы предотвратить перегрузку сети.
5Управление пропускной способностьюSTP помогает управлять пропускной способностью сети, оптимизируя путь передачи данных между коммутаторами и избегая возможных узких мест.

Функции протокола STP являются важными для обеспечения надежности и эффективности работы сети. Правильная настройка и использование STP помогут создать стабильную и отказоустойчивую сеть.

Настройка протокола STP на коммутаторе Cisco

Настройка протокола STP на коммутаторе Cisco включает в себя несколько основных шагов:

  1. Подключитеся к коммутатору через терминал или консольный порт. Для этого вам понадобится доступ к командной строке коммутатора.
  2. Перейдите в режим конфигурации коммутатора. Введите команду enable, а затем пароль для входа в режим привилегированного доступа.
  3. Выберите соответствующий интерфейс коммутатора. Введите команду interface interface_name, где interface_name — это имя интерфейса, который вы хотите настроить.
  4. Включите протокол STP на выбранном интерфейсе. Введите команду spanning-tree port type, где type может быть edge (для порта, подключенного к конечному устройству) или normal (для порта, подключенного к другому коммутатору).
  5. Проверьте настройки протокола STP. Введите команду show spanning-tree interface interface_name, чтобы убедиться, что протокол STP включен на интерфейсе и работает корректно.
  6. Сохраните настройки. Введите команду copy running-config startup-config, чтобы сохранить текущую конфигурацию коммутатора.

После выполнения этих шагов протокол STP будет настроен на коммутаторе Cisco и будет предотвращать возникновение петель в сети Ethernet, обеспечивая надежность и стабильность работы сети.

Основные шаги настройки протокола STP

Вот основные шаги настройки протокола STP на устройствах Cisco:

  1. Определите корневой мост (Root Bridge) сети. Для этого нужно установить наиболее желательные параметры для корневого моста, как-то: самый низкий bridge priority, наименьший MAC-адрес и прочие приоритетные настройки.
  2. Настройте порты, которые будут поддерживать протокол STP. Можно выбрать порты, которые будут являться корневыми портами, пересекающимися портами или некорневыми портами.
  3. Настройте порты, которые должны быть заблокированы, чтобы предотвратить возникновение петель.
  4. Установите параметры пропуска для портов, чтобы определить, какие порты будут активными, а какие — заблокированными. Можно использовать стандартные параметры пропуска или создать собственные настройки.
  5. Настройте параметры hello-таймеров и протокола BPDU на каждом устройстве. Это позволит устройствам обмениваться информацией о состоянии протокола STP и предотвратит возникновение петель.

После выполнения этих шагов протокол STP будет настроен на устройствах Cisco и будет обеспечивать безопасность и надежность сети, предотвращая возникновение петель и перегрузку сети.

Руководство пользователя по настройке протокола STP

Настройка STP на оборудовании Cisco позволяет системе определить корневой мост, построить дерево расширения и активировать используемые порты. Для настройки STP следуйте следующим шагам:

  1. Подключитеся к коммутатору Cisco с помощью консольного кабеля и зайдите в консольный режим.
  2. Войдите в режим настройки коммутатора, используя команду enable.
  3. Настройте протокол STP, используя команду spanning-tree vlan <номер_влана>. Можно настроить протокол STP для одного или нескольких VLAN-ов.
  4. Чтобы переключиться на режим порта, используйте команду interface <номер_порта>.
  5. Настройте режим порта в соответствии с требованиями сети: switchport mode access (для доступных портов), switchport mode trunk (для транковых портов), или другие режимы.
  6. Включите протокол STP для этого порта с помощью команды spanning-tree portfast.
  7. Повторите шаги 4-6 для всех портов, которые требуют настройки STP.
  8. Сохраните настройки, используя команду write memory.

После завершения этих шагов протокол STP будет сконфигурирован и готов к использованию на коммутаторе Cisco. Он будет автоматически анализировать топологию сети, определять оптимальные пути и предотвращать возникновение петель.

Будьте внимательны при настройке STP и убедитесь, что правильно выбрали порты и вланы для настройки. Неправильная конфигурация может привести к неполадкам в сети и снижению производительности. В случае возникновения проблем, проверьте настройки протокола STP на всех связанных коммутаторах и внесите необходимые корректировки.

Рекомендации по оптимизации работы протокола STP

В этом разделе представлены рекомендации по оптимизации работы протокола STP:

РекомендацияОписание
1Используйте порты с наименьшим приоритетом
2Включите порты в режим PortFast
3Избегайте петель в сети
4Настройте BPDU Guard и Loop Guard
5Используйте EtherChannel для агрегации портов

При выборе портов, на которых будет происходить рассылка BPDUs, следует отдавать предпочтение портам с наименьшим приоритетом. Это поможет балансировать нагрузку на сеть и увеличит отказоустойчивость.

Активация режима PortFast на портах, подключенных к конечным устройствам, позволяет снизить время, необходимое для установки соединения, и улучшить отзывчивость сети.

Для предотвращения образования петель в сети необходимо тщательно планировать расположение коммутаторов и правильно настраивать порты trunk. Также необходимо устанавливать максимальную длину на портах, чтобы избежать бесконтрольного роста широковещательного шторма.

BPDUs на портах должны быть стабильными и безопасными. Для этого следует настраивать BPDU Guard и Loop Guard. BPDU Guard блокирует порты, на которых получены нежелательные BPDUs, а Loop Guard блокирует порты, на которых BPDUs не получены.

Использование технологии EtherChannel позволяет агрегировать несколько портов в один логический канал, увеличивая пропускную способность и обеспечивая отказоустойчивость. Для эффективной работы EtherChannel необходимо правильно настроить режимы работы портов и протоколы Spanning Tree.

Следуя данным рекомендациям, вы сможете оптимизировать работу протокола STP, повысить надежность и производительность сети, а также обеспечить эффективное управление ее ресурсами.

Оцените статью